How many calories are in a 145g bag of Doritos?

3 min read

A single 145g bag of Doritos Sweet Chilli Pepper contains approximately 716 calories, which is over a third of the recommended daily intake for an average adult. Understanding Calorie Counts in Doritos

Doritos are a popular snack, but the nutritional content can vary significantly based on the flavor and bag size. When asking how many calories are in a 145g bag of Doritos, it is important to realize that this is considered a 'sharing' or 'party size' in many regions and is not intended for a single sitting. The total calorie count is a multiplication of the standard serving size calories by the number of servings in the bag.

Calorie Breakdown by Flavor for a 145g Bag

To provide an accurate figure, we must look at the specific flavor, as the ingredients and coatings differ. Most nutritional information is listed per 100g, so we can use that to calculate the total for a 145g bag.

  • Sweet Chilli Pepper: Based on nutritional data, this flavor has approximately 466 kcal per 100g. Therefore, a 145g bag would contain approximately 676 calories (466 * 1.45). Another source lists 716 calories for a 145g bag of this flavor, suggesting regional variations.
  • Flamin' Hot: According to Open Food Facts, this flavor contains about 481 kcal per 100g. A 145g bag would amount to roughly 697 calories (481 * 1.45).
  • Cheese Supreme / Nacho Cheese: The 100g nutritional value is reported as around 481 kcal for Cheese Supreme and 480 kcal for Tangy Cheese. Using the average figure of 481 kcal, a 145g bag would contain approximately 697 calories.

The Importance of Serving Size

It is common for people to consume an entire 145g bag of Doritos in one sitting, mistakenly believing it is a single serving. However, most packages clearly indicate that the bag contains multiple servings. For example, some Doritos packaging lists a serving size of 30g, while others may list 45g.

Example calculation based on a 30g serving size:

  • Total weight: 145g
  • Serving size: 30g
  • Servings per bag: 145 / 30 = ~4.8 servings

If a 30g serving of a particular flavor is 144 calories, then consuming the entire bag would mean ingesting almost five times that amount, bringing the total to about 696 calories, which aligns with our calculations.

What does the rest of the nutritional information look like?

Beyond just calories, a 145g bag of Doritos also contains significant amounts of fat, carbohydrates, and sodium. This can have a considerable impact on a person's diet. Let's look at the breakdown per 145g for a typical flavor based on the 100g data (using 481 kcal/100g):

Per 145g (Approximate Values)

  • Total Fat: ~35g (Based on 24.1g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)
    • Saturated Fat: ~14.2g (Based on 9.8g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)
  • Carbohydrates: ~84g (Based on 58g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)
  • Sugar: ~5.1g (Based on 3.5g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)
  • Protein: ~11.6g (Based on 8g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)
  • Sodium: ~2.16g (Based on 1.49g per 100g for Flamin' Hot)

This high fat and sodium content, combined with the substantial calorie count, means that a whole bag of Doritos should be seen as an occasional treat rather than a regular part of a diet. Comparing Different Snack Bags

Snack Product Bag Size Approx. Calories Approx. Total Fat Approx. Sodium
Doritos Flamin' Hot 145g 697 kcal 35g 2.16g
Doritos Tangy Cheese 150g 720 kcal 33g 1.8g
Standard Potato Chips 150g 800 kcal 50g 0.9g
Baked Crisps 150g 600 kcal 20g 1.5g

Note: Values are approximate and can vary by brand, flavor, and region.

Smart Snacking Choices

Making smarter snacking choices can have a positive impact on your health. Here are some alternatives to consider:

  • Air-popped popcorn: A great whole-grain snack that is high in fiber and low in calories when prepared without excessive butter or oil.
  • Roasted chickpeas: A crunchy, protein-packed snack that is filling and delicious.
  • Vegetable sticks with hummus: A nutritious and fiber-rich snack that provides essential vitamins.
  • Nuts and seeds: In moderation, these can be a source of healthy fats and protein.
